The Varney Foundation

NASHVILLE, TN EIN: 62-1811033

The Varney Foundation is a private foundation focused on Education, based in NASHVILLE, TN. IRS filing data is available from 2020 through 2024. As of 2024, the organization holds $1.7M in total assets. In 2024, it awarded 1 grants totaling $200K. Net investment income was $146K.

Under IRS private-foundation payout rules, The Varney Foundation reported a distributable amount of $108K for 2024 — the minimum it must pay out in qualifying distributions.

How much is The Varney Foundation required to give away each year?

Private foundations must generally distribute about 5% of their assets annually. For 2024, The Varney Foundation reported a distributable amount of $108K on its IRS Form 990-PF — the minimum it must pay out in qualifying distributions.
